2. What a cookie is

A cookie is a small text file placed on your device when you visit a website. Similar technologies include pixels, local storage, and software development kits (SDKs). Where this Policy says "cookies", we mean cookies and these comparable technologies. Cookies allow a website to remember your visit — your preferences, basket, login state — and to operate features depending on session state. Some collect analytics or enable advertising.

3. The legal framework

In the UK, cookies are regulated primarily by Regulation 6 of PECR:

  • Strictly necessary cookies — placed without prior consent.
  • All other cookies — analytics, marketing, functional preferences — require prior, freely-given, specific, informed, and unambiguous consent.

Consent meets the Article 4(11) UK GDPR standard. Pre-ticked boxes do not count. Implied consent from continued browsing does not count. Active opt-in only.
